A couple facing extradition to the US over an internet-based drug making ring has been remanded in custody. Jan 31st 2007 But the couple were only selling chemicals that are legal here in the UK.
Kerry-Ann Shanks, 30, and 43-year-old Brian Howes were refused bail at Edinburgh Sheriff Court. The illegal remand was based on false information from PF David Dickson who has been known to suppress information in the past. The couple were detained on Tuesday following a police operation in Bo’ness, near Falkirk.
It has been alleged that they supplied chemicals to illegal drugs laboratories in the US involved in making the synthetic drug methamphetamine but no evidence has been produced and is not needed for extradition.
The move followed an indictment handed down by a grand jury in Arizona which alleges that the couple sold chemicals through their website – including red phosphorus and iodine – which are used to manufacture the drug, also known as crystal meth. But no evidence shows that the couple knew they were being used to make drugs. The chemicals were sold for legitimate use by Mr Howes and Miss Shanks.
The arrests of Mr Howes a father-of-four and Ms Shanks – a mother & father-of-four – came at the climax of an international operation involving police and other law enforcement agencies investigating the making of the drug.
Police allege that the pair created a “one stop shop” for the chemicals. But do no4t say the chemicals are legal in the UK.

Extradition battle couple on bail
A couple who are facing extradition to the US over an alleged £40m international drug ring have been freed on bail. Only after Brian Howes went on a thirty day hunger strike which put him in hospital to protest His partner and himself from being remanded without charge or even questioning.
Kerry-Ann Shanks and Brian Howes have been locked up on remand since they were arrested at their home in Bo’ness, near Falkirk, in January.
They have been accused by American officials of supplying large amounts of chemicals to crystal meth labs but the chemicals are legal to have and to sell from the UK.
The couple’s extradition hearing will be held in October in Edinburgh.
The pair has been asked to surrender their passports as a condition of their release, and to stay at their home address. Kerry-Ann Shanks and Brian Howes did not have passports or Money so PF Dickson lied to have the parents of four young girls remanded.
Mr Howes, 42, must report to Bo’ness police station twice a day and is subject to a curfew between 2000 BST and 0800 BST even though he has no criminal record.
Ms Shanks, 29, must check in with police in Bo’ness once a day.
The chemicals the couple are accused of supplying in an internet operation are legal in Scotland, but regulated in the US.
A warrant for their arrest and extradition was issued by a court in Phoenix, Arizona.
If tried and convicted, they face a maximum penalty of 20 years jail, $250,000 fine or both. This is crazy.

A Bo’ness couple who have been accused of fuelling the global production of the drug crystal meth have been released on bail after eight months in prison. Brian Howes and Kerry Anne Shanks were arrested in January at the request of American law enforcement agencies.
This morning a Scottish judge said they should be freed while their extradition case is dealt with.

Brian Howes and his partner Kerry-Ann Shanks have spent 214 days in prison after the Americans requested their extradition.

Mr Howes has been on hunger strike for the last 30 of them – as these pictures from the time Of his arrest show, his protest has taken its toll.

The Americans say the couple supplied chemicals to illegal drugs labs in the states, where they were used to manufacture six million pounds worth of the deadly drug crystal meth. The US agencies have tabled more than 80 charges against them – and they could face massive jail sentences if they’re convicted.

This morning a judge granted them bail as they continue to fight extradition. They will be reunited with their Four children this evening – and will be back in court in October.
